It is now almost certain that despite all its anti-Modi rants and efforts to unite the opposition, the BRS has remained a political outcast. Neither the BJP nor the opposition parties are touching the BRS with even a barge poll. The BRS has not been extended an invitation to the June 12 meeting of the opposition parties, that would be held in Bihar's Patna.

The meeting has been called by Bihar chief minister and Janata Dal United chief Nitish Kumar. He has already extended invitation to several other political parties. But, he had not sent an invitation to the BRS. The opposition parties are viewing the BRS with a fair degree of suspicion. They feel that both the BRS and the AAP could backstab the opposition unity.

Sensing that it would not be getting the invite, the BRS has said that it was not going to be a party to the Patna meeting. Thus, KCR's political isolation at the national level is almost complete. The Congress has no trust in the BRS. Parties like the Trinamool and the Samajwadi Party are suspicious of the intentions of the BRS. They feel the BRS is acting at the behest of the BJP.

Interestingly, talking to media, KTR said that his party did not have any trust or faith in the third or fourth front politics. In fact, it is KCR who first talked about the federal front as an anti-BJP and anti-Congress forum. Now the same BRS is speaking against it. It is also clear now that the BRS is not making much headway in Maharashtra or even neighbouring Andhra Pradesh, let alone Karnataka and Odisha.
